HROT
Single-player alternative to V.R.G. — playable solo, no multiplayer required. Shares Action and Indie with V.R.G..
HROT is a single-player retro FPS set in a small socialist country neighboring Soviet Union (Czechoslovakia) after an unspecified disaster in 1986. Those times were dark and terrifying and so is the game.
